Within the dream of history, the origins of tantra can be traced to ancient scriptures that teach us how to utilize our sexual energy, which is therein revered as the sacred life force driving all creation. Literally translated from Sanskrit, tantra means “to weave,” “to manifest,” and “to liberate.” Thus, in tantra, you are awakening your sexual energy and channeling it toward your highest creative expression, whatever you imagine that to be—and indeed, it can be anything you desire!

Now, because tantric wisdom is conveyed via specific techniques, tantra is considered a science—of which your data is collected through life experience.
